The actual basement sealing is generally a multi-step procedure by itself. It generally starts with plugging any cracks visible from the interior of the foundation and basement walls. A nice coating of waterproofing paint (NOT damp-proofing, but waterproofing) is the second part of the process. Then you polish it off by discovering all of the holes (windows, ducts, conduits, etc.) between the inside of the basement and the exterior, and caulk or otherwise seal around them.

When a basement is built what the code minimums require is damp proofing. Damp proofing will be to trowel a mortar parge coat on the wall which is essentially trowelling mortar on the wall like stucco; subsequently applying a damproof tar or asphalt sealant. This basic technique has been used for the last 100 years.
To underpin a home or structure one must go the current foundation into a ground strata or layer that is deeper and more secure than the present soil the foundation is resting upon. This is accomplished by providing additional support from the current footing or wall via piers or anchors. Procedures of foundation repairs contain thrust piers, plate anchors, helical anchors or drilled concrete piles. The people responsible for designing and instituting these systems comprise foundation engineers and foundation repair contractors. A foundation engineer is responsible to assess the arrangement in question and then provide a suggestion for his design.

Interior Water Drainage. Like interior sealants, interior water drainage is not technically a method of basement waterproofing, but it is generally used to help deal with basement water levels so most people have come to think of it as waterproofing. Normally interior drainage systems empty away most interior water by moving the water through the footers of the foundation and then out from underneath the basement floor. If you've got a sump pump you can usually do this all on your own. Simply make sure the drainage system will still be operational if the electricity goes off or if the sump pump fails briefly.
Basement waterproofing - A common, quite effective process of basement waterproofing is called the French drain system. First, a sump pump installation is performed, and then a trench that's pitched toward the sump pump is excavated along the interior perimeter of the basement. This trench is full of a large perforated pipe and then covered over with a spot of concrete. This pipe collects the water that runs toward your home and enters along the wall/floor seal and steers it to the pump, which then pushes it out of the basement and away from your home.
